CT clamps
Current transformer (CT) clamps allow for a fast and easy installation when the electric distribution panel is close to the EV charger install location. The CT clamps are put on the entry power lines in the distribution box and measure the total house load going through them, providing the direct info to the EV charger. The only limit is the distance from the EV charger to the electric panel, as the reading accuracy decreases with distance. We recommend keeping it under 15 meters, however it can be extended up to 100 meters with quality wiring, clean installation and proper tests.
